Foundation Drain Repair in Birmingham, AL
Foundation drain repair services focus on addressing issues related to water drainage around a property's foundation. Proper drainage is essential to prevent water from pooling or seeping into the basement or crawl space, which can cause structural damage, mold growth, and other moisture-related problems. These services typically involve inspecting existing drainage systems, such as interior or exterior drains, and making necessary repairs or upgrades to ensure water is directed away from the foundation effectively. Projects may include replacing damaged piping, installing new drain tiles, or sealing vulnerable areas to improve overall water management.
Homeowners interested in foundation drain repair should understand the importance of addressing drainage problems promptly to protect the integrity of the property. Before requesting services, it’s helpful to know if there are signs of water intrusion, such as damp walls, musty odors, or uneven foundation settling. Additionally, understanding the property's grading and drainage patterns can assist in determining the most appropriate solutions. Proper evaluation and repair of drainage systems can help prevent future foundation issues and maintain the stability of the home.

Foundation Drain Repair Questions
What causes foundation drain issues? Poor drainage, clogged pipes, or shifting soil can lead to drain problems that affect a foundation's stability.
How can I tell if my foundation drain needs repair? Signs include basement flooding, damp walls, or uneven flooring near the foundation.
What types of repairs are common for foundation drains? Repairs often involve clearing blockages, replacing damaged pipes, or installing new drainage systems.
Why is proper drainage important for foundation health? Effective drainage prevents water accumulation around the foundation, reducing the risk of damage and shifting soil.
